Government accountability to the House in connection to the appointment of Peter Mandelson as Ambassador to the United States of America
This emergency debate, requested by Conservative MP Kemi Badenoch, examines the government's accountability regarding the appointment of Peter Mandelson as UK Ambassador to the United States. The debate will scrutinise the decision-making process, criteria for selection, and government justification for this high-profile diplomatic appointment.
This concerns government accountability at the highest level, as the US ambassadorship is one of Britain's most senior and strategically important diplomatic posts. The appointment of a senior Labour figure to this role touches on questions of political impartiality in the civil service, the quality of government decision-making, and UK-US relations during a critical period.
